The components of a septic system embrace the septic tank, drain area, and presumably an effluent pump. Over time, solids accumulate in the septic tank, and without regular pumping, these solids can overflow into the drain field. This not only hampers the system's effectivity however can even contaminate the groundwater. Regular septic system maintenance plans usually contain inspecting and pumping the tank at really helpful intervals.
In addition to pumping, inspections are a vital side of maintenance. Expert professionals can evaluate the condition of the septic tank and its elements. They examine for leaks, cracks, and other signs of put on and tear and tear. Detecting these points early can save householders from the headaches associated with system failures, which might disrupt day by day life and include hefty restoration prices.

Monitoring water utilization is another essential part of effective septic system maintenance. Excessive water usage can overwhelm the septic system, resulting in insufficient treatment of wastewater. Homeowners must be conscious of their water consumption, spread out laundry hundreds, and repair any leaks in plumbing to avoid pointless pressure on the system. Regular septic system maintenance plans advocate for these conscious practices, leading to better system performance.
Maintaining a healthy environment surrounding the septic system is essential. Putting In a protecting barrier, such as grass, helps prevent the soil from eroding and keeps harmful materials away from the drain area. Householders should keep away from parking vehicles on or close to the drain subject space, as this could compact the soil and hinder water absorption. Common septic system maintenance plans should embody steerage on how to protect the world surrounding the system.
Using appropriate waste disposal methods is another key factor. Owners should be educated about what can and cannot be flushed down bogs or poured down sinks. Non-biodegradable supplies, chemicals, and excessive grease can disrupt the pure processes happening within the septic tank. Knowledgeable waste disposal allows the system to operate correctly and reduces the chance of system failures.

How typically should my septic system be inspected?undefinedTypically, septic methods must be inspected each 1 to 3 years, depending on usage and system sort. Common inspections assist identify potential issues early, ensuring your system remains in optimum condition.
What are the signs that my septic system needs maintenance?undefinedSigns embrace sluggish drains, gurgling sounds in plumbing, disagreeable odors, or pooling water across the septic tank. If you discover any of those, it’s important to contact a professional for an inspection.
What does a regular septic system inspection entail?undefinedA standard inspection involves checking the tank degree, evaluating the drain area, analyzing the distribution field, and on the lookout for signs of leaks or harm. This ensures all parts are functioning accurately.

How usually should my septic tank be pumped?undefinedMost septic tanks should be pumped each three to 5 years. Nonetheless, the frequency can differ primarily based on household dimension, water utilization, and tank size. It Is necessary to follow your maintenance plan pointers for optimal efficiency.
